Stadler has successfully completed the new municipal solid waste sorting plant for Stockholm Vatten och Avfall (SVOA). Designed to process 50 tons of waste per hour, the new facility is equipped with fully automated sorting lines that recover organic waste from household garbage, as well as plastic and metals accidentally mixed in the residual material arriving at the plant. This reduces the volume of materials destined for incineration to generate power and heat water, consequently lowering CO2 emissions.

The region now accounts for almost one-third of global plastics use, with annual per capita use ranging from 32 kg in lower middle-income countries to over 100 kg in many upper middle- and high-income countries in the APT region. In 2022, the region leaked 8.4 Mt of plastics into the environment - over one-third of the global total, including 3.5 Mt from ASEAN Member States and 4.9 Mt from China. Plastic leakage refers to any plastic that enters the terrestrial or aquatic environment, resulting from inadequate collection and disposal. This includes plastic waste, such as packaging or beverage cups, that is littered or openly dumped.
The Commission adopted the Steel and Metal Action Plan (SMAP) on 19 March to address the significant challenges affecting the competitiveness of the EU's metals industries. One key pillar of this plan is promoting metal circularity, which not only supports the decarbonisation of metal industries but also aligns with the Commission's proposal to achieve a 90% reduction of net greenhouse gas emissions by 2040, compared to 1990.

Vanheede is setting the course for even more efficient recycling with a state-of-the-art sorting plant at the Rumbeke site. The plant processes up to 100,000 tons of residual waste annually and can separate eight waste streams.

For the first time in the battery recycling sector, lithium was extracted and purified from shredded electrodes (black mass) containing various chemistries, including nickel-manganese-cobalt (NMC) and lithium-iron-phosphate (LFP), using a single processing line. This integrated approach enhances process flexibility and may reduce capital expenditures.

As an important supplier to the major Italian iron and steel groups, foundries and refineries, Cometfer is characterized by its know-how in the procurement of scrap materials coming from various industrial activities and productions. To further increase efficiency in scrap handling, Cometfer opted for the Sennebogen 825 E material. In addition to the 825 E, 8 other Sennebogen machines are in operation at Cometfer.
